The Martyrs Matches and events over a wide range of sports are organised by the designated reps (but can also be set up by you!) throughout the year, mainly in Oxford and London but wherever a team can meet.The fearsome Rhubarb kit is available for several sports and costs are largely met. Martyrs matches are a great opportunity to play competitive sport informally, rekindle sporting friendships and meet new OSE with shared interests. Many now engage with Martyrs sports they were not involved with while at school and others dust off old boots and sticks to relive the glories that were (or might have been)!

Join OSE for an increasing variety of subsidised events (from Oslo to Sydney to Edinburgh) organised by the St Edward’s Society.These include year group reunions, regional lunches and dinners, London Drinks , professional networking events, our University Supper Club, Special Gaudies, family BBQs , Martyrs Sports Days and the OSE Carol Service.

Career advice Teddies now provides professional career advice to Sixth Formers and we extend the offer to all OSE upon leaving school and when graduating from university.The OSE network comprises of professionals from all walks of life and enables the sharing of skills and expertise across sectors and generations.

Giving back The OSE network also gives you the opportunity to support the Teddies community of fellow OSE, current pupils, the School and the wider North Oxford community it supports.You can join our professional networking events, talk to current pupils about career opportunities and inspiring life journeys, join working parties and committees and offer strategic advice or financially support the School’s development objectives.
